Qt Creator以工程项目的方式对源码进行管理
一个Qt Creator工程包含不同类型的文件
pro 项目描述文件
pro.user用户配置描述文件(当Qt 工程需要拷贝到其它电脑时,这个文件需要删掉)
h 头文件
cpp 源文件
ui 界面描述文件
资源文件(图片,音频)
.pro项目描述文件的基本构成
# 注释起始符
QT 模块申明
TARGET 可执行文件名
TEMPLATE 程序模板申明
SOURCES 源码文件申明
HEADERS 头文件申明
FORMS 界面文件申明
RC_FILE 资源文件申明
INCLUDEPATH 头文件搜索路径
CONFIG 设定项目的配置信息和编译选项
LIBS 添加第三方库文件
DEFINES 定义编译宏
CONGIG的常用选项
debug 构建debug版本的可执行程序
release 构建release版本的可执行程序
debug_and_release 同时构建debug版本和release版本
warn_on 尽可能多的输出警告信息
warn_off 不输出警告信息